About Counseling Service of EDNY Hempstead OP

Counseling Service of EDNY Hempstead OP operates as a SAMHSA-listed outpatient substance use treatment clinic at 175 Fulton Avenue, Suite 300, in Hempstead, New York. The Nassau County location serves as one of the agency’s community access points for adults working to address substance use, trauma-related concerns, and co-occurring mental health and addiction issues.

Services at the Hempstead office center on outpatient counseling. SAMHSA records confirm cognitive behavioral therapy (CBT) is part of the clinical approach, and telehealth is available for clients who need remote or supplemental sessions. The program treats trauma/PTSD and co-occurring disorders alongside primary substance use issues, with intake matched to each individual’s level of care needs.

The program serves a broad adult population — men, women, young adults (ages 18-25), and individuals referred through the criminal justice system. Care planning is structured around outpatient appointments rather than residential stays, allowing clients to remain in their homes and work environments while engaged in treatment. Spanish-speaking and other language services are not listed in SAMHSA’s record for this site; English is the documented service language.

Payment options at the Hempstead OP are among the broadest in the Nassau County outpatient market: Medicaid, Medicare, state insurance, TRICARE, private insurance, self-pay, sliding-scale fees, and payment assistance are all listed by SAMHSA, making this site a practical option for clients across income levels.
